在 Splunk 中,时间字段的提取通常是自动进行的。Splunk 具有强大的时间解析功能,它会自动识别数据中的时间戳,并将其作为事件的时间字段。
时间字段对于 Splunk 的数据分析至关重要,因为它允许用户对事件进行时间排序、时间范围过滤和时间聚合等操作。
Splunk 会尝试自动从数据中提取时间字段,但有时可能需要手动配置。以下是一些可能的原因和解决方法:
_time
是手动指定的时间字段。spath
或 rex
命令提取时间字段:
如果时间字段嵌入在复杂的 JSON 结构中,可以使用 spath
或 rex
命令来提取时间字段。例如:spath
或 rex
命令提取时间字段:
如果时间字段嵌入在复杂的 JSON 结构中,可以使用 spath
或 rex
命令来提取时间字段。例如:spath
用于解析 JSON 数据,rex
用于从 _raw
字段中提取时间戳。Settings
-> Field extractions
,添加或修改时间字段的解析规则。总之,虽然 Splunk 通常会自动提取时间字段,但在遇到特殊情况时,可以通过上述方法进行手动配置和调整。
领取专属 10元无门槛券
手把手带您无忧上云